Eels Respond to Brown News
Parramatta Eels head of football Mark O’Neill, has responded to the leaking of an email from five-eighth Dylan Brown’s management, offering his services for the 2026 season.
As covered by 1 Eyed Eel last week, Brown is yet to exercise his player option and his management has gone to market.
O’Neill though has said the Eels are in discussions with Brown and are confident of retaining him into the future.
Curiously though, Brown’s management seems to be upset their email was leaked, considering how information easily leaks in the NRL world.
Moretti extends
Italy international and Eels junior Luca Moretti has extended his stay in the Blue and Gold, signing on for a further three seasons.
After debuting in 2023, Moretti has shown signs of promise and his continued development will see him battling it out for a top 17 spot in 2025.
Mannah returns in new role
Former Parramatta Eels captain Tim Mannah has returned to the club he represented for 10 years as a Foundation Ambassador.
The former NSW Blues forward joins Eels legend Peter Sterling as an ambassador for the Foundation’s initiatives covering pathways and academy programs and key community initiatives.
